Michael Fassbender, the star of last year’s highly promising drama Shame, was hoping to receive an Oscar for his role as Brandon Sullivan. However, fans and Fassbender were surprised to hear he didn’t even receive a nomination for best actor, despite the raves he got from movie critics. “Yes, I admit: I hoped to win the Oscar [for Shame]. At the beginning I didn’t even think about that possibility, but then, with all the people talking about it, I had some expectations,” said the 35-year-old actor to Vanity Fair Italy. The scandalous film features nude scenes with the German hunk, but Fassbender wasn’t at all sure about showing the audience his birthday suit mostly because of his parents. “My mother saw Shame and told me that it was hard for her to watch all that pain,” said Fassbender. “And I understand her because I saw the film for the first time in Venice [at the Italian film festival] and think I need to take some time to watch it again.” ~Graeme Mollison
